XLE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2018 in Review

898 of the 4,488 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street Energy Select Sector SPDR ETF (XLE) for Q4 2018, worth a combined $9.3B — down 25% from $12.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 191 funds opened new XLE positions and 151 closed out — a net gain of 40 holders — while 267 added to existing stakes and 357 trimmed.

The largest buyer was JP Morgan Chase, adding an estimated $238M. The largest seller was TD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$153M sold.
